The late Queen’s wisdom and grace will continue to inspire generations across the world – President

By Naveel Krishant
20/09/2022
[Image: Fijian Government]

President, Ratu Wiliame Katonivere says the late Queen Elizabeth II’s wisdom and grace will continue to inspire generations across the world, in so many decades to come.

While speaking during the commemoration and thanksgiving service for the life of the late Queen, Ratu Wiliame says the Queen’s reign as well as her name has become synonymous with family, God and country.

He says Fiji, the late Queen with the royal family have shared many good memories during her reign.

Ratu Wiliame adds, that throughout her life, the late Queen personified service, became a symbol of stability and steadfast patriotism.

Ratu Wiliame also says she was indeed the stronghold of the royal family, who was loved by her family, the United Kingdom and the Commonwealth.

The commemoration service was also attended by the Attorney General Aiyaz Sayed-Khaiyum, Prime Minister’s wife, Mary Bainimarama, Speaker Ratu Epeli Nailatikau, the Chief Justice and other cabinet ministers and dignitaries.
